For secular youth facilities regulated by Missouris social services department, as well as those that have contracts with the state, social welfare agents conduct inspections at least twice a year to review staff training, check compliance with fire and health codes, and make sure employees have background checks and that children get proper medical attention. Agap, which according to its parent handbook costs $39,000 a year, is also influenced by Lester Roloff, a radio evangelist and pastor who founded schools for teenage girls in the late 1960s that relied on physical abuse and immersion in biblical teachings to reform them. Five more alleged victims have filed civil lawsuits against Agape Boarding School of Stockton, Missouri, and the Baptist church that supervises the Christian boarding school, bringing the total number of cases alleging negligence and abuse to 19. In 23 states, including Missouri, religious boarding schools do not even have to tell their state education department that they exist. Many other states, such as New Jersey, Oklahoma and Texas, do not require religious boarding schools to be licensed by education or child welfare authorities because they are privately owned or privately funded.
